Adeboye Calls for 90-Day Deadline on Terrorism, Urges Strong Action Against Security Chiefs

The General Overseer of the Redeemed Christian Church of God (RCCG), Pastor Enoch Adeboye, has called on the Federal Government to adopt urgent and decisive measures to tackle terrorism and worsening insecurity across Nigeria.

In a video shared on social media and published on Tuesday, Adeboye urged authorities to consider giving security chiefs a 90-day ultimatum to end terrorist activities or resign from office.

He said the government must demonstrate stronger political will in addressing the security crisis, stressing that innocent lives continue to be lost across different parts of the country.

Adeboye also advised that efforts should not only focus on neutralising armed groups but also on identifying and dealing with those allegedly sponsoring insecurity, regardless of their influence or status.

He further called for a more strategic approach, combining diplomatic engagement with firm internal security action, arguing that leadership must prioritise results over bureaucracy in the fight against violence.

The cleric’s comments come amid renewed national concern over kidnappings, bandit attacks, and other violent incidents in several regions, which have continued to trigger public debate on the effectiveness of Nigeria’s security architecture.

As of the time of filing this report, the Federal Government has not issued an official response to the cleric’s latest remarks.
